Another big game for UM this weekend, as every game from here on out is big. First key is the passing game. Seriously, we know UM can run the ball with Denard and Fitz and co. So, how do we fix the passing game? MAKE him watch more video of other great QB's and less video of himself. See if he notices what makes them so great. Tom Brady and Peyton Manning, for example, are two of the best because they DON'T try to do too much and force the ball. They, more often than not, throw the ball short and hit the dump pass, let those players make the plays down the field. You have to get them the ball sooner to give them time to make a play if they need to. Most of Denards throws are down field when they don't need to be. Hit the dump pass and who cares if you average 5 yards every pass, especially if you only need 2. Eventually, one of those passes is going to break into a huge gain. Stop looking down field so much.
Either leave Gardner in for a full series or leave him off the field. I like having both on the field, I like Gardners arm more, but when he's in and out over and over, there's NO rhythm for him, Denard or the offense as a whole. That KILLED us against Purdue early on and may have cost us against MSU. If we decide to keep doing it THAT way, it will cost us down the road too. Experience for Gardner is GREAT in the long run, but be smarter about it all.
